Let’s Make it Together

Let’s dive into creating these scrumptious Ground Turkey Taco Stuffed Zucchini Boats!

Preheat Your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 375°F (190°C). Get your baking dish ready by lightly greasing it with cooking spray.

Prepare the Zucchini: Slice each zucchini in half lengthwise and scoop out the center using a spoon or melon baller. Leave enough flesh so they’re sturdy but create space for stuffing.

Cook the Ground Turkey: In a skillet over medium heat, add olive oil and cook chopped onions until translucent. Then add ground turkey along with taco seasoning until it’s browned and cooked through.

Add Tomatoes and Simmer: Stir in diced tomatoes with their juices into the skillet. Let this simmer for about 5 minutes so flavors meld wonderfully together.

Stuff Those Zucchinis!: Spoon generous amounts of the turkey mixture into each halved zucchini boat. Top them off with shredded cheese; don’t be shy—more cheese equals more happiness!

Bake Until Golden Brown: Place your stuffed zucchinis in the preheated oven and bake for about 20-25 minutes until they are tender and cheese is bubbly golden brown.

Serving and storing

Add Your Touch

Feel free to swap ground turkey for beef or chicken. Add black beans or corn for extra texture and flavor. Top with cheese or avocado for a creamy finish.

Storing & Reheating

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Reheat in the oven at 350°F until warmed through for best results.

FAQs

FAQ

Can I use other types of meat besides turkey?

Absolutely! Ground beef, chicken, or even plant-based alternatives work wonderfully.

How do I know when the zucchini is cooked?

Zucchini should be tender but still hold its shape—about 25 minutes in the oven.

Can I freeze stuffed zucchini boats?

Yes! Wrap tightly and freeze for up to three months; thaw before reheating.

Ground Turkey Taco Stuffed Zucchini Boats


  • Author: platesdaily
  • Total Time: 40 minutes
  • Yield: Serves 4

Description

Ground Turkey Taco Stuffed Zucchini Boats are a healthy and delicious twist on traditional tacos, featuring savory ground turkey and melted cheese nestled in tender zucchini. Perfect for any night of the week.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 medium zucchinis
  • 1 pound lean ground turkey
  • 1 tablespoon taco seasoning
  • 1 cup diced tomatoes (canned or fresh)
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or Monterey Jack)
  • Sour cream (for serving)
  • Fresh cilantro (for garnish)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a baking dish.
  2. Slice zucchinis in half lengthwise and scoop out the insides, leaving enough flesh for structure.
  3.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Sauté chopped onions until translucent, then add ground turkey and taco seasoning; cook until browned.
  4. Stir in diced tomatoes and simmer for about 5 minutes.
  5. Fill zucchini halves with the turkey mixture and top with shredded cheese.
  6. Bake for 20-25 minutes until zucchinis are tender and cheese is bubbly.
